A tumescent angled infiltration cannula is a blunt-tip cannula with a bend in the shaft, used to deliver tumescent or wetting solution into the subcutaneous plane before liposuction and body contouring. The angle lets the working section follow a curved body surface, so one entry port covers more area and the surgeon's wrist stays neutral through the pass. At a Glance
Tumescent infiltration decides how the rest of a liposuction case goes. Solution delivered evenly gives hemostasis, hydrodissection of the plane and anesthetic distribution across the treatment area. The obstacle on a curved region is geometry: a straight cannula either leaves the plane as the surface falls away, or forces the surgeon into a wrist position that cannot be held steadily. The angled shaft removes that trade-off.
An angled cannula has a bend in the shaft, so the working section travels at an angle to the hub axis instead of running straight back from it. That changes the direction of the pass itself, which is the difference between an angled cannula and a bayonet one: a bayonet steps the shaft sideways and then runs parallel again, while an angle redirects where the tip actually goes.
The practical gain is reach. The body is curved, and a straight cannula entering a flank, hip or submental area has to be forced to an awkward wrist position to stay in the subcutaneous plane as the surface falls away. An angled shaft follows that curve instead of fighting it, so a single entry port covers more area and the surgeon's wrist stays in a neutral position through the pass.
The second gain is clearance at the skin. Because the hub sits at an angle rather than flat against the surface, the syringe or handpiece is held up and away from the area being filled. The surgeon is not pressing on tissue that is in the middle of taking up solution, which makes it easier to read turgor as the endpoint approaches.
The distal tip is closed and rounded. It separates the subcutaneous plane by blunt dissection as the cannula advances, pushing vessels and nerves aside rather than dividing them, and side holes along the working section release the solution along the length of the pass rather than at one point.

The cannula is made from German stainless steel with a passivated surface that resists corrosion and pitting through repeated cleaning cycles. It is reusable and can be steam autoclaved at 134°C. Flush the lumen and every side hole with clean water immediately after use and dry fully before autoclaving. On an angled cannula, flush from both ends: any bend in a lumen is where residue settles first, and a partly blocked shaft changes how the solution distributes on the next case.
Diameter sets the flow rate and length sets the reach. For large body areas such as the abdomen, flanks and thighs, the 2.5mm to 4.0mm diameters in 25cm to 35cm are the usual working range, because they fill a large area in fewer passes. The 1.8mm to 2.5mm range in 15cm to 25cm suits arms, the neck and smaller regions, where the angle earns the most because the surface curves sharply. The 1.0mm to 1.5mm diameters in 5cm to 12cm are for facial and submental infiltration. Match the fitting to the syringe, pump or handpiece already in your theater.

What is an angled infiltration cannula used for?
It is used to deliver tumescent or wetting solution into the subcutaneous plane before liposuction and body contouring. The bend in the shaft lets the working section follow a curved body surface such as a flank or hip, so the cannula stays in the plane and one entry port covers more area.
What is the difference between an angled cannula and a straight cannula?
An angled cannula has a bend in the shaft, so the working section travels at an angle to the hub; a straight cannula runs in one line. The angle lets the cannula follow a curved body surface and stay in the subcutaneous plane without the surgeon twisting the wrist. A straight cannula is simpler to clean and store.
Is this cannula autoclavable?
Yes. The instrument is fully reusable and can be steam autoclaved at 134°C. Flush the lumen and every side hole with clean water immediately after use, remove all residue before sterilization, and dry completely. Flush from both ends so nothing is left sitting in the bend, where residue collects first.

What is the difference between an angled cannula and a bayonet cannula?
An angled cannula bends once, so the working section travels in a different direction from the hub. A bayonet steps the shaft sideways and then runs parallel again, which moves the hand out of the sight line without changing where the tip goes. Choose angled for reach around a curved surface; choose bayonet for a clear view of the entry site.
